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are starting from Lille's Grand Place, head towards Rue Nationale. Walk straight until you reach the intersection with Rue des Déportés. Turn right onto Rue des Déportés and continue walking for about 10 minutes. You will find Noble Tour on your left at the address Rue des Déportés, 59800 Lille.

  • Public Transport (Metro)

    From Lille Europe Station, take Metro Line 2 towards St. Pholien. Get off at the Rihour Station (2 stops). Exit the station and walk towards Place Rihour. From there, head towards Rue Nationale and follow it until you reach Rue des Déportés. Turn right onto Rue des Déportés. Noble Tour will be on your left. The entire journey takes approximately 20 minutes.

  • Public Transport (Bus)

    From Lille Flandres Station, take Bus Line 14 towards Cormontaigne. Get off at the stop 'Déportés' which is just a short walk from Noble Tour. Once you get off, walk back towards Rue des Déportés and Noble Tour will be on your right. The bus ride takes about 15 minutes.
